About this map

Uncompahgre National Forest dominates this 1970s survey of the high plateau east of the Montrose and Ouray County line. The landscape is defined by an intricate network of waterways like Roubideau Creek and Tabeguache Creek, which have carved deep drainage patterns including Reade Canyon and Red Canyon. High-altitude land use is centered on seasonal livestock operations, evidenced by the Gray Cow Camp and Lazy Y Cow Camp.
